Ultrasonic motors using a piezoelectric ceramic vibrator with diagonally symmetric form were proposed in this paper. The 1st longitudinal and the 2nd flexural modes in a diagonally symmetric form plate are coupled in the vibrator its size ratio about W/L=0.26 and 0.65 (W:vibrator width, L:vibrator length). In this paper, we performed a few experiments using the vibrator with the ratio in 0.65. That is, FEM simulation results of two vibration modes and resonant frequencies of the vibrator and a construction and revolution character-rustics of a trial motor are shown.
